Two champions of truth and memory, however, have kept up the good fight since 2016.
Following the advice of experts on authoritarianism, Amy Siskind began keeping a list of things subtly changing around her, so we’ll remember. She published her weekly list through the #P01135809 presidency and began a related podcast in 2018. You can find everything about her lists and podcast (which are now archived at the Library of Congress) on her website.

I also began following Matt Kiser’s What The Fuck Just Happened Today? – which he describes as “today’s essential guide to the daily shock and awe in national politics.” He follows this description with the admonition to “read in moderation.” He started this project because he was having trouble keeping up with the pace of news coming from the #P01135809 administration. He has kept this up (with a few weeks here and there for vacation) since 2017; his last entry was at the end of last week.
